{"id":14291,"url":"\/distributions\/14291\/click?bit=1&hash=257d5375fbb462be671b713a7a4184bd5d4f9c6ce46e0d204104db0e88eadadd","hash":"257d5375fbb462be671b713a7a4184bd5d4f9c6ce46e0d204104db0e88eadadd","title":"\u0420\u0435\u043a\u043b\u0430\u043c\u0430 \u043d\u0430 Ozon \u0434\u043b\u044f \u0442\u0435\u0445, \u043a\u0442\u043e \u043d\u0438\u0447\u0435\u0433\u043e \u0442\u0430\u043c \u043d\u0435 \u043f\u0440\u043e\u0434\u0430\u0451\u0442","buttonText":"","imageUuid":""}

Мой первый сайт

Сражу скажу я знаю что в коммах будет срач,но прошу помогите с освоением.

Я буду использовать Flask.

Начнем с начала:

pip install Flask

Теперь сделаем минимальную аппликацию.

from flask import Flask #импорты app = Flask(__name__) #создание перменной app с которой мы будем работать после @app.route("/") def hello_world(): return "<p>Hello, World!</p>"

В этой аппликиций сейчас только показывается "Hello world".Теперь добавим рендер html.

from flask import Flask, render_template app = Flask(__name__) @app.route('/') def hello(): return render_template('main.html') if __name__ == '__main__': app.run()

Теперь напишем main.html

<!DOCTYPE html> <html> <head> <title>Portfolio</title> <style> /* Add some basic styling */ body { font-family: Arial, sans-serif; margin: 0; padding: 0; } header { background-color: #333; color: #fff; padding: 20px; text-align: center; } .container { max-width: 800px; margin: 20px auto; padding: 0 20px; } img { max-width: 100%; height: auto; } .projects { display: flex; justify-content: space-between; flex-wrap: wrap; } .project { flex-basis: 30%; margin-bottom: 40px; text-align: center; } .project h1 { margin-top: 10px; } .project img { margin-top: 10px; } </style> </head> <body> <header> <h1>My Portfolio</h1> </header> <div class="container"> <h2>About Me</h2> <p> Hi, I'm John Doe. Lorem ipsum dolor sit amet, consectetur adipiscing elit. Proin vitae lectus ac metus pulvinar elementum a sed lacus. Sed sed metus at urna porta ultricies vel vitae velit. Aliquam convallis, purus ac commodo commodo, ipsum erat congue eros, vitae efficitur libero urna nec mi. Integer vel luctus velit, a pellentesque justo. </p> </div> <div class="projects"> <div class="project"> <h1><a href="https://vc.ru/u/1510590-python-idea/688002-parser-hh-veb-prilozhenie-na-python">Парсер hh.ru + веб приложение</a></h1> <img src="https://i.yapx.ru/WAnPw.png" width="400" height="200" alt="Project Image"> </div> <div class="project"> <h1><a href="https://vc.ru/u/1510590-python-idea/686037-voice-to-text">Голос в текст</a></h1> <img src="https://www.upwork.com/att/download/portfolio/persons/uid/1629797613470916608/profile/projects/files/ab719330-0d54-4808-b1f6-e20f317b3fe7" width="400" height="200" alt="Project Image"> </div> <div class="project"> <h1><a href="https://vc.ru/u/1510590-chaynik-v-it/683301-url-shortner">URL уменьшитель</a></h1> <img src="https://www.upwork.com/att/download/portfolio/persons/uid/1629797613470916608/profile/projects/files/e9c0d9bd-659e-418a-b043-405e88904838" width="400" height="200" alt="Project Image"> </div> </div> </body> </html>
Вот фото сайта.
from flask import Flask, render_template app = Flask(__name__) @app.route('/') def hello(): return render_template('main.html') @app.route('/socnet') def login(): return render_template('social network.html') if __name__ == '__main__': app.run()

Теперь добавил социальнные сети.

<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0"> <meta http-equiv="X-UA-Compatible" content="ie=edge"> <title>Социальные сети</title> </head> <body> <div> <h1>Социальные сети</h1> <ul> <li><a href="https://vc.ru/u/1510590-python-idea">Vc.ru</a></li> <li><a href="https://www.youtube.com/channel/UCbuKxf-be2ssYIkkqEleL9Q">YouTube</a></li> <li><a href="https://www.instagram.com/pythonidea/">Instagram</a></li> </ul> </div> </body> </html>

Я знаю что это не самый чистый и лучший код,если можете помогите улучшить мой знания в html,css и js.

Пока,а забыл подпишись на меня.

0
1 комментарий
Sergio Molotkoni

Срача не будет, пост унылое говно 😂

Ответить
Развернуть ветку
-2 комментариев
Раскрывать всегда